What Does a Pending Withdrawal Mean?

A pending withdrawal generally means that the request has been recorded but has not yet reached its final status.

Depending on the payment system, users may see statuses such as:

  • Pending: The request has been received and is waiting for processing.
  • Processing: The transaction is currently being reviewed or transferred.
  • Completed: The withdrawal has been released from the platform side.
  • Failed: The payment could not be completed.
  • Rejected: The request did not satisfy a requirement.
  • Reversed: The requested amount has returned to the account balance.

Always check the transaction history instead of assuming that a delay means the money is lost.

Why Can a Sky Exch Withdrawal Be Delayed?

There is no single reason behind every delayed transaction. Several factors may influence processing.

1. Account Verification Is Incomplete

Withdrawals may require account details to be verified before funds can be released.

If information is missing or inconsistent, the transaction may require additional review.

Check whether your account displays any pending verification request and complete it only through the official platform process.

2. Payment Information Does Not Match

A difference between registered account information and withdrawal details may slow processing.

For example, check that:

  • The account holder information is correct
  • The selected payment method is valid
  • Required payment details were entered accurately
  • Recently changed information has been verified

Do not publicly share complete banking or payment details while seeking assistance.

3. Bank or Payment Network Delays

Even after a withdrawal is processed, the receiving bank or payment network may take additional time to reflect the credit.

Possible causes include:

  • Network congestion
  • Bank maintenance
  • Temporary UPI issues
  • Payment gateway delays
  • Weekends or holidays
  • Technical interruptions

Check the receiving account directly rather than relying only on SMS notifications.

4. Additional Security Review

A new device, new payment method, password change, or unusual transaction pattern can sometimes lead to additional security checks.

Such reviews are intended to reduce unauthorised withdrawals.

Avoid changing several account details while an existing request is already under review.

5. Transaction Limits or Conditions

Payment limits and withdrawal conditions can change over time.

Before submitting a request, review the latest information shown on Sky Exch rather than depending on an old screenshot or third-party post.

What If the Withdrawal Shows as Completed?

A completed status generally indicates that the transaction has moved beyond platform processing.

If the money is still not visible:

  • Open your bank or payment application
  • Refresh the account statement
  • Review the complete transaction history
  • Check whether a delayed credit appears
  • Verify that the correct destination was selected
  • Keep the transaction reference available

If Sky Exch confirms that the transaction has been released, the receiving financial service may need the payment reference to trace it.

What If the Withdrawal Is Rejected?

A rejected request may return the amount to the available account balance.

Check the displayed reason before trying again.

Possible causes can include:

  • Incorrect payment details
  • Incomplete account verification
  • Unsupported payment method
  • Current transaction limits
  • Insufficient withdrawable balance
  • A security restriction

Correct the identified issue before creating another request.

Common Withdrawal Scams to Avoid

Payment delays can make users more vulnerable to impersonation scams.

Be cautious if someone asks you to:

  • Pay a separate withdrawal-release fee to a personal account
  • Share an OTP
  • Reveal your UPI PIN
  • Install a remote-access application
  • Share your screen
  • Send login credentials
  • Transfer money to a newly supplied payment destination
  • Contact an unofficial Telegram or WhatsApp profile

Always verify support details independently through the official Sky Exch website.
